Talia Schaffer is a Distinguished Professor of English at Queens College, CUNY and the Graduate Center, CUNY, whose work focuses on gender, disability, care, and domesticity in Victorian fiction. Her books include Communities of Care: The Social Ethics of Victorian Fiction, (Princeton UP, 2021), Romance’s Rival: Familiar Marriage in Victorian Fiction (Oxford UP, 2016); Novel Craft: Victorian Domestic Handicraft and Nineteenth-Century Fiction (Oxford UP, 2011); and The Forgotten Female Aesthetes: Literary Culture in Late-Victorian England (University Press of Virginia, 2000), with several edited collections, most recently Care and Disability: Relational Representations (2025).
